Proftpd разрешение доступа только с определенных IP

Разрешим доступ к директирии нашего фтп сервера с определенных ай, с остальных запретим:
Открываем файл настроек профтп:


# ee /usr/local/etc/proftpd.conf

Я буду лимитировать доступ с помощью класса ournetwork, куда занесу все мои подсети 🙂
Добавляем описание нашего класса:


<Class ournetwork>
From xx.xx.xx.xx/27
From xx.xx.xx.xx/29
From xx.xx.xx.xx/24
From xx.xx.xx.xx/30
From xx.xx.xx.xx/16
</Class>

После этого в директории к которой нам необходимо закрыть доступ, пишем следующее:


<Limit LOGIN READ DIRS>
AllowClass ournetwork
DenyAll
</Limit>

Тем самым мы разрешили нашей подсети все, а вот левым адресам ничего!
перезапускаем сервер:


# /usr/local/etc/rc.d/proftpd restart

З.Ы. вообще тут неплохо описано про лимитирование доступа.

Оцените статью
( Пока оценок нет )

Добавить комментарий